Energy Resourcing are currently supporting their global EPC client and are looking to engage a highly motivated Construction Workpack Engineer to join the client's onshore construction team in Wilton for 12 months.

The Workpack Engineer will be responsible for the development of workpacks, understand scopes and lead constructability and reviews.

  • Deliver a high standard Construction service to the Project, ensuring a consistent and efficient approach is implemented at all times.
  • Implement a continuous improvement philosophy across the Construction function, delivering best practices at all times.
  • Actively participate in all Company and Project safety initiatives.
  • Provide Construction input into the Project strategies, procedures, design phase, plans and schedules.
  • Conduct thorough Construction Workpack reviews and assess whether scope requirements are met - ie. Constructability of the design, safety, jobcard estimates, materials and tooling etc.
  • Provide a link between the Construction and Engineering departments of the Project - assist with site surveys, design changes, constructability etc.
  • Be fully familiar with Vendors / Sub-Contractors methods of construction, programming and procedures and to resolve any apparent conflicts.
  • Liaise with the Project Engineering office to ensure P&ID's and other drawings are produced in line with Construction requirements.
  • Liaise with Completions / Commissioning Teams in the development of Project handover strategy and sequence.

  • Recognised Site discipline background.
  • Knowledge of Construction practices and procedures.
  • IT Literate (Excel / Word / PowerPoint etc).
